a�?My mother killed my sona��

Hazel Marimbiza
ITa��S son versus mother after an 80-year-old granny accused of killing her grandchild fell out of favour with her only son.

Violet Mpofu from Ntshamathe village in the Sigola area was branded a witch because tsikamutandas allegedly found her with a hyena that they said was behind the death of her grandson.

As such, her only son Obert Moyo (ABOVE) wowed to take her life in revenge.

Now thrown outA� by her son a�� Mpofu is angry.

a�?He goes around telling people that I am a witch and I killed his child. He chased me from his homestead, told me to never cross his path because he would kill me,a�? said Mpofu.

She told B-Metro that her conscience is clear but now equally hates her son and dares him to go ahead with his threat.

a�?I dona��t want anything to do with Obert. He has caused me so much pain. I hate him. How could he go around spreading lies about me? So now he wants to kill me? Ia��m waiting to see if he will manage to kill me,a�? said Mpofu.

However, she did not want to talk about the hyena incident.

a�?I have nothing to say about that,a�? she said adding that her daughter, Josephine who took her in knows the real story.

But Obert is really convinced his mother has a case to answer.

a�?The only reason why I havena��t killed her is because I fear the law. Whenever I see her my heart bleeds for my son who she killed,a�? he said, adding that she intended to use her grandchild as a goblin.

Only after everyone in the village was made aware of the developments and tsikamutandas found the alleged evidence, did Obert act.

a�?I immediately chased her from my home andA� made sure she would not attend my sona��s funeral. Blessed died a mysterious death in January this year. He was hit by a door and his left leg became swollen and I took him to the hospital where doctors said he had little blood in his body. I paid lots of money hoping that he would recover,a�? said Obert.

Obert also blamed his sister Josephine for sheltering their mother.

a�?I wonder why Josephine immediately allowed my mother stay with her. It might be because they help each other in their witchcraft activities,a�? he added.

Efforts to get hold Josephine were fruitless as her phone rang unanswered.
